The Economic and Metabolic Ripple Effects of Affordable GLP-1 Therapies

The economic discussion surrounding inexpensive Ozempic and related glucagon-like peptide-1 (GLP-1) receptor agonists centers on systemic healthcare savings and altered consumer behavior. Historically, high out-of-pocket expenses for brand-name incretin mimetics have created severe disparities in patient adherence and chronic disease management. When manufacturing efficiencies and impending patent expirations drive down treatment costs, health systems anticipate a sharp reduction in obesity-related comorbidities, including ischemic heart disease, stroke, and end-stage renal failure.

From a mechanism of action perspective, these medications mimic the native incretin hormone GLP-1, enhancing glucose-dependent insulin secretion, suppressing glucagon release, and delaying gastric emptying. According to landmark clinical trials published in The New England Journal of Medicine, sustained pharmacotherapy leads to significant reductions in visceral adiposity and systemic inflammation. However, public health officials emphasize that price drops must be balanced against supply chain integrity to prevent counterfeit formulations from entering global markets.

Data Comparison: Therapeutic Efficacy vs. Economic Accessibility

Evaluating the transition from high-cost brand-name therapies to affordable alternatives requires examining clinical trial benchmarks alongside real-world health economics.

Parameter Brand-Name GLP-1 Regimens (Historical) Affordable/Generic Pipeline Targets
Mean Glycemic Reduction (HbA1c) 1.5% to 2.1% reduction over 52 weeks Comparable pharmacokinetic bioequivalence (within 80–125% regulatory window)
Cardiovascular Risk Reduction (MACE) ~20% relative risk reduction (SUSTAIN/SELECT trials) Expected parity dependent on active pharmaceutical ingredient purity
Average Monthly Patient Cost High out-of-pocket burden ($900 – $1,300 USD monthly) Substantially reduced via generic competition and tiered subsidization
Primary Regulatory Oversight FDA, EMA, Therapeutic Goods Administration (TGA) Strict bioequivalence and post-market surveillance by national regulators

Contraindications & When to Consult a Doctor

As access to metabolic therapies broadens, clinicians stress that GLP-1 receptor agonists are not universally appropriate. Patients with a personal or family history of medullary thyroid carcinoma (MTC) or multiple endocrine neoplasia syndrome type 2 (MEN 2) must strictly avoid these medications due to observed thyroid C-cell tumor risks in rodent studies.

Furthermore, individuals with a history of severe hypersensitivity to semaglutide or pancreatitis should consult an endocrinologist or primary care physician before initiating treatment. Seek immediate medical evaluation if you experience symptoms of acute pancreatitis—such as persistent, severe abdominal pain radiating to the back—or signs of a severe allergic reaction, including angioedema or respiratory distress.
